Vijay Garg The teaching strategies imposed by schools during the COVID-19 pandemic resulted in dramatic differences in when and how much students slept. Notably, students receiving online instruction without live classes or scheduled teacher interactions woke up the latest and slept the most. Srinagar, Aug 21: Jammu & Kashmir reported 144 new coronavirus cases during the past 24 hours, officials said on Saturday. 47 of the cases were reported from Jammu Division and 97 from Kashmir Valley, taking the overall case tally to 324095. Chandigarh, Aug 21 (PTI) Around 40 kg of heroin worth Rs 200 crore in the international market was recovered from the India-Pakistan border in Amritsar early Saturday morning, police said. New Delhi, Aug 21 (PTI) A single-day rise of 34,457 COVID-19 cases pushed India’s tally to 3,23,93,286 on Saturday, while the number of active cases declined to 3,61,340, the lowest in 151 days, according to Union health ministry data.
